A, but the background transition seems to quick. I don't think it should swap to the gameplay background before a good 30ish seconds, maybe even a minute. Your game seems chill, there's no need to rush from one background to another. And the background transition put focus away from your title and does not let us properly take in the animation.
Having said that, the bushes in the middle of the A background should probably disappear when the buttons appear. Otherwise there might be to much overlap. Not a huge problem though.
Maybe add a little wind animation or leaf falling to the trees, maybe critters running around, while you are on the title screen. Anything to add a bit more life. But you might do those thing later on for your game anyway, it might be something you want to update later.
Overall, I choose A. But I think it would be better if placed with a different background. The stone texture floating against the bushes doesn't blend with the overgrown aesthetic of the animation.
Start with the title placed on a ledge/wall/pedestal (barely distinguishable from the background). The seed rolls in, and the growth pulls your attention to the natural shape of the title.
